Agbaja Youths endorse Rt. Hon. Dr Festus Uzor for Udi/Ezeagu Federal Constituency

It was a momentous gathering at the Enugu residence of the Enugu State Chief of Staff, on Friday, 17th April 2022, as the Executives of Agbaja Youths (Udi/Ezeagu Federal Constituency) under the aegis of concerned Agbaja Youths unanimously endorsed the aspiration of the Chief of Staff to Enugu State Governor, Rt. Hon. Dr. Festus Uzor, prodding him to run for House of Representatives, Udi/Ezeagu Federal Constituency.

The youths led by the former Special Assistant on Media to Ezeagu local government council, Comr. Jideofor Jude Chijioke, maintained that the youths of the two local governments unanimously endorsed Rt. Hon. Festus Uzor because of his competency and track records of unparalleled human capital development.

The group pledged their continuous unalloyed support to seeing him at the National Assembly come 2023.

“Let it be re-echoed that you, Rt. Hon. Dr. Festus Uzor, are a man of proven integrity and selfless service with all the requisite experience for the green chamber, having served in so many leadership capacities including the position of Honourable Speaker of Enugu state House of Assembly, Commissioner in so many Ministries in the State, Federal Commissioner in National Population Commission, Chairman, Governing Council of IMT and currently two time Chief of Staff to the Governor of Enugu State,

“Dr. Uzor, you have demonstrated competency, capacity, selflessness in service, effective representation and human capital development.

“With your personality, wealth of experience and knowledge, we are convinced that you are our missing link in the green chamber.

“We the Concerned Agbaja Youths therefore find you extraordinarily worthy of being at the National Assembly and hereby endorse you meritoriously to represent the good people of Agbaja land in the National Assembly through Udi/Ezeagu Federal Constituency”, their spokesman said.

The Concerned Agbaja Youths equally made a clarion call to all the sons and daughters of Agbaja Land to join hands to ensure that quality representation is attained for Agbaja people, through the candidacy of Rt. Hon. Dr. FSA Uzor.

Jideofor reiterated the great confidence of the youths in Governor Ifeanyi Ugwuanyi to make our appeal a reality.

On his part, the former Speaker of Enugu State House of Assembly and the Chief of Staff to the Governor, Rt. Hon. Dr. FSA Uzor thanked the teeming youths for the endorsement, while assuring them of his continued dedication to the service of Agbaja land, Enugu State and humanity at large.
